In mathematics and engineering, the sinc function, denoted by sinc(x), has two slightly different definitions.[1]

In mathematics, the historical unnormalized sinc functionis defined by

In digital signal processing and information theory, the normalized sinc function is commonly defined by The normalized sinc (blue) and unnormalized sinc function (red) shown on the same scale.

What is the Matlab code to generate a sinc function?

x = linspace(-5,5); y = sinc(x); subplot(1,2,1);plot(x,y) xlabel('time'); ylabel('amplitude'); title('sinc function'); subplot(1,2,2);stem(x,y); xlabel('time'); ylabel('amplitude'); title('sinc function'); The code above can generate a sinc function

When is amplitude modulation equal to frequency modulation?

There is some equivalence between AM and FM, because sinc(x) = sin(x)/x is a sinusoid of decaying amplitude but also a rectangular block of frequencies. If the FM spectrum is approximated by a large number of thin rectangular blocks (i.e. sinc curves), this is also a sum of many sinc curves in the time domain.
